Oklahoma!
One of the best-loved musicals from the writing duo of Richard Rodgers and Oscar Hammerstein II, Oklahoma! follows the courtship between a cowboy named Curly (Gordon McRae) and a farm girl named Laurey (Shirley Jones, in her first screen role) in Oklahoma territory in 1906. Based on the 1931 play Green Grow the Lilacs, Oklahoma! not only tells a story about budding romance, but the tale of Oklahoma’s entry into statehood – and features many a classic show tune, as carried over by Rodgers and Hammerstein from their Broadway playbook (“Oh, What a Beautiful Mornin’,” “People Will Say We’re in Love,” and the title song, “Oklahoma!”). What’s more, Oklahoma! won two Academy Awards for Best Music and Score and was preserved by the Library of Congress as a culturally significant film.
